4-Port ISDN BRI PIMs
The 4-port ISDN BRI PIMs have four physical ports that support the ISDN
BRI S/T (Figure 31) or ISDN BRI U (Figure 32)
interface type.
Figure 31: ISDN BRI S/T PIM

Figure 32: ISDN BRI U PIM

ISDN BRI PIMs provide the following key features:
- Onboard network processor
- Bandwidth on demand
- Dial backup
- Dial-on-demand routing backup (floating static and dialer watch)

ISDN LEDs indicate PIM and port status. Table 32 describes
the meaning of the LED states.
Table 32: LEDs
for ISDN BRI S/T and U PIMs
|
Label
|
Color
|
State
|
Description
|
|
ONLINE
|
Green
|
Blinking
|
Call setup is successful on either the B1 or B2 channel.
|
|
Green
|
On steadily
|
ISDN Layer 2 is active.
|
|
Amber
|
On steadily
|
- ISDN Layer 1 is active.
- ISDN Layer 2 is unavailable.
|
|
Red
|
Disconnected
|
- BRI interface port is not connected.
- ISDN Layer 1 is unavailable.
|
|
Unlit
|
Off
|
BRI interface is offline.
|
|
STATUS
|
Green
|
On steadily
|
PIM is online and operational.
|
|
Red
|
Disconnected
|
PIM is not operational and needs replacement.
|
|
Unlit
|
Off
|
PIM is offline.
